What is the difference between a standard laptop and an AI laptop?
AI laptops feature three chips, whereas standard laptops have two:
Standard laptops contain two chips: a CPU and a GPU. AI laptops incorporate a third, specialized processor chip known as an NPU (Neural Processing Unit). This unit is specifically designed to handle AI-related tasks, such as image recognition, natural language understanding, and text processing. The NPU executes these AI-related tasks directly on the laptop itself. This means you do not need to rely on an internet connection for every task.
Additional Features of AI Laptops:
Live Translation & Subtitles: During video calls, this feature can convert spoken language into text. For instance, if the person you are speaking with is speaking German, you can understand them in English.
Local AI Assistant: Tasks such as searching for files, drafting text, and editing photos or videos can be performed much faster—even without an internet connection.
Smart Video Calling: This feature automatically blurs the background, keeps the focus on your face, and utilizes noise cancellation to ensure your meetings appear more professional.
Improved Battery Life & Smoother Performance: Since the NPU handles the AI processing workload, the pressure on the CPU and GPU is significantly reduced. This results in both extended battery life and consistently smoother performance. Things to Keep in Mind When Buying a Laptop
Understanding Your Needs: The Average User
For those whose digital lives revolve around essential tasks—such as browsing the internet, attending online classes, basic photo and video editing, writing emails, managing office documents, or watching movies—a standard laptop is more than sufficient. You do not necessarily need highly advanced AI hardware to perform these tasks effectively.
Instead, focus on a few key hardware basics: ensure you have at least 8–16 GB of RAM to facilitate smooth multitasking, and a minimum of 512 GB of storage for easy access to your files. A robust battery life of 6 to 8 hours is essential for staying productive without being tethered to a power outlet.
The Next Step: The Power User
If your work involves more demanding tasks—including coding, 3D design, professional video editing, or data science—then an AI laptop (often referred to as an AI PC or Copilot+ PC) can truly prove to be a game-changer for you. These machines are specifically engineered to handle complex workloads.
When shopping in this category, look for a dedicated NPU (Neural Processing Unit) to handle local AI processing, and aim for a configuration featuring 16 to 32 GB of RAM along with at least 1 TB of storage. These specifications ensure that generative AI tools and sophisticated editing software run directly on your device without slowing down your system.
Pricing: AI Laptops Can Cost Up to 25% More
AI laptops are also known as AI PCs or Copilot+ PCs. Generally, these devices are 15% to 25% more expensive than standard laptops with comparable specifications. For instance, the starting price for the Lenovo AI laptop series (Aura Edition) is approximately ₹94,000, whereas the range for standard Lenovo laptops equipped with an i7 processor begins at around ₹71,000.
